Comprehending Bifold Door Mechanics
Before diving into repair, it is vital to understand how bifold doors operate. A bifold door includes two or more panels that fold back versus each other when opened. The panels are connected by hinges and are suspended from a top track and supported by pivots at the bottom.
Table 1: Bifold Door Components
| Component | Description |
|---|---|
| Panels | The door sections that fold and slide apart |
| Hinges | Connect the panels and permit them to pivot |
| Leading Track | The horizontal assistance where the door hangs |
| Bottom Pivot | The system that keeps the door steady at the base |
| Floor Guide | A track at the floor to keep the door aligned |
Typical Bifold Door Pivot Problems
Bifold doors can face several problems, particularly with the pivot system. Here are a few of the most common problems:
Table 2: Common Bifold Door Pivot Issues
| Concern | Description |
|---|---|
| Misalignment | Panels do not line up properly while opening/closing |
| Trouble Opening/Closing | Resistance while sliding panels along the track |
| Sound During Operation | Scrapping or grinding noises when moving the door |
| Loose Panels | Panels droop or wobble due to a defective pivot |

Step-by-Step Guide to Repairing Bifold Door Pivots
As soon as you have gathered your tools and supplies, follow these steps to repair your bifold door rotates:
Step 1: Assess the Problem
- Visual Check: Look for indications of wear, misalignment, or any parts that may be damaged.
- Test Operation: Open and close the door to determine if it comes across resistance or other issues.
Step 2: Remove the Bifold Door
- Remove Panels: Carefully fold back the door panels and lift them off the track. Use an assistant if essential, as some panels can be heavy.
Action 3: Inspect the Pivots
- Check Conditions: Look carefully at the leading and bottom pivots for wear or damage.
- Tighten Up Loose Screws: Use a screwdriver to ensure that all screws are tightening the pivots, hinges, and panels.
Step 4: Replace Damaged Pivots
- Eliminate Old Pivots: If a pivot is harmed, carefully loosen it from the door frame and panel.
- Install New Pivots: Follow the guidelines in your replacement pivot kit to set up the new pivots.
Step 5: Realign the Doors
- Use a Level: Before reattaching, make sure that the door is level. Adjust the pivots as required to achieve correct positioning.
- Check Floor Guides: Ensure that the floor guide is effectively positioned to prevent the panels from swinging out of positioning.
Step 6: Test the Doors
- Open and Close: Once everything is back in place, test the doors to guarantee they operate efficiently without noise or resistance.
- Adjust as Necessary: If there are still concerns, make minor adjustments to the pivots or hinges.
Step 7: Apply Lubrication
- Usage Silicone Spray: Lightly spray the pivots and tracks, ensuring smooth motion. Prevent over-lubrication, as it can draw in dust and debris.
Maintenance Tips for Bifold Doors
Here are some preventative procedures to keep your bifold door in working condition:
- Regular Cleaning: Dust and particles can accumulate in the tracks and pivots. Tidy read more to guarantee smooth operation.
- Inspect Alignment: Periodically examine the alignment of the panels and adjust as needed to avoid wear on the pivots.
- Check Hardware: Every few months, check screws and pivots for signs of wear, and tighten them as necessary.
- Lube: Apply lubricant to the track and pivots a minimum of once a year to guarantee everything moves freely.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How do I know if my bifold door rotates requirement changing?
A: Signs consist of sagging panels, trouble opening or closing the door, or obvious wear and tear on the pivot mechanisms.
Q2: Can I fix the bifold door rotates myself?
A: Yes, with the right tools and materials, lots of property owners can successfully repair bifold door rotates by following the detailed guide.
Q3: How often should I perform maintenance on my bifold doors?
A: It is recommended to examine and keep your bifold doors a minimum of every six months to guarantee lasting functionality.
Q4: What kinds of lubricants are safe for bifold doors?
A: Silicone sprays and graphite-based lubes are perfect as they do not attract dust and are safe for door hardware.
Q5: Should I hire a professional if the problem continues?
A: If after your repair tries the door is still not operating correctly, seeking advice from a professional may be best to assess underlying concerns.
